📌 I. Product Definition & Classification: Do You Really Understand "Receipt Carbon Copy Stamp"?
The term "Receipt Carbon Copy Stamp" in trade descriptions is ambiguous and often leads to classification errors. It generally refers to one of two distinct physical objects:
- Self-Inking Stamp with Carbon Paper (Stationery Item): A hand-held stamp mechanism used with carbon paper to create duplicate receipts. The core value lies in the paper (carbon copy sheets) or the simple stamp mechanism.
- Mechanical Numbering/Stamping Device (Office Equipment): A device used to imprint "Receipt" or serial numbers, potentially including a carbon ribbon mechanism.
⚠️ Key Distinction Point:
- If the item is primarily a stamp tool used for marking documents (even if it uses carbon ribbon/paper internally or externally) → Consider 9611.00.00.00.
- If the item is primarily paper products (carbon copy paper, pre-printed receipt forms with carbon layers) → Consider 4823 or 4816 chapters.
- Note: In customs declarations, "Stamp" usually refers to the mechanical device, while "Carbon Copy" refers to the paper. The input "Receipt Carbon Copy Stamp" strongly suggests a stamping device or a stamp set, but data provided leans heavily on "Paper" classification for some codes. We must analyze all valid possibilities based on the provided data.

📌 VI. Common Mistakes & Pitfall Guide (Lessons Learned)
❌ Mistake 1: Declaring a mechanical stamp as "Paper Stamp" to get 0% base tax.
👉 Result: Customs inspector opens the package, finds metal/plastic parts, reclassifies to 9611, but does not change the surcharge logic, potentially leading to penalties for misdeclaration. Correct: Use 9611 (20.2%).
❌ Mistake 2: Combining a stamp device and carbon paper into one HS Code.
👉 Result: Customs may reject the declaration for being "indeterminate." Correct: Split into two lines: 9611.00.00.00 and 4816.90.01.00.
❌ Mistake 3: Using vague descriptions like "Stationery" or "Office Supplies."
👉 Result: Customs assigns their own HS code, which may be higher. Correct: Be specific: "Hand-held Receipt Stamp Device".
✅ Correct Declaration Example:
"Hand-held mechanical receipt stamp, plastic housing, metal mechanism, Model XYZ, for office use. HS Code: 9611.00.00.00"

关于 HS 编码归类
协调制度(HS)是由世界海关组织(WCO)制定的国际贸易商品分类标准。全球 200 多个国家采用 HS 系统作为海关关税、贸易统计和进出口监管的基础。
每个 HS 编码遵循以下层级结构:
- 章(2 位)——商品大类(例如:第 84 章:机器和机械设备)
- 品目(4 位)——章内的更具体分类
- 子目(6 位)——国际通用细分,所有 WCO 成员国统一使用
- 本国细分(8-10 位)——各国自行扩展的细分编码,如美国 HTSUS 10 位编码
正确的 HS 编码归类对于顺利通关、准确缴纳关税和遵守贸易法规至关重要。错误归类可能导致海关延误、多缴关税或罚款。
